#BloodRunner2015: The First-Ever Werewolf-Themed Urban Obstacle Night Race

by Bryna K.
April 9, 2015
Share on FacebookShare on Whatsapp

Arrrhhhwoooo!!

Local experiential agency, Sw1tch Strategies Sdn Bhd has launched BloodRunner, the first-ever werewolf-themed urban obstacle night race and is planning to take it on the global stage. Given that this going to be the first werewolf-themed urban obstacle race, BloodRunner 2015 will feature a theatrical element throughout the 10k route to excite and motivate runners by turning Putrajaya into an urban obstacle course.

Making things even more fun, BloodRunner 2015 is set to flag off 5,000 participants when the full moon is at its brightest into an exciting and thrilling series of obstacles.

Image 1

“BloodRunner 2015 is the brainchild of a vision shared among industry friends and colleagues to showcase Malaysian ingenuity and our ability to create an event of international calibre,” said Hemanth Jayaraman, Director of Sw1tch Strategies Sdn Bhd, organisers of the race. “We want to not only raise the bar for organisers within the country, but also showcase just how much our country has to offer.”

There will also be a festival ground to host supporting friends and family for the runners, as well as the surrounding community, making it an event that caters to everyone and anyone. The festival will feature up-and-coming talents and some of the best food trucks in the Klang Valley.

Image 3

Supported by the Ministry of Tourism and Culture, the organisers of BloodRunner intends to continue building the brand in hopes of taking the concept to the regional market, and eventually, turning it into a franchise of its own. BloodRunner aims to become an internationally-renowned Malaysian asset that can be adapted for other countries.

Personally, we can’t wait to partake in BloodRunner because it sure sounds like heaps of fun! Event and registration details are as follows:

Date: July 31st (Friday)

Venue: Putrajaya

Fees: Early bird – RM98, First Release – RM118, Second Release – RM138.

Registration opens on April 15th with only 5,000 slots available..
